Tackling the Class Imbalance Problem of Deep Learning Based Head and Neck Organ Segmentation

1 code implementation5 Jan 2022 Elias Tappeiner, Martin Welk, Rainer Schubert

Both the patch-size and the loss function are parameters with direct influence on the class imbalance and their optimization leads to a 3\% increase of the Dice score and 22% reduction of the 95% Hausdorff distance compared to the baseline, finally reaching $0. 8\pm0. 15$ and $3. 17\pm1. 7$ mm for the segmentation of seven HAN organs using a single and simple neural network.
